Battery Recharged While Sailing: The Electric Outboard That Makes Fuel Runs History

ePropulsion debuted the Spirit 2 at METSTRADE 2025, defining the next decade of portable electric propulsion. This 2kW outboard features a 1.5kWh quick-connect battery and achieves a 3kW sport mode boost. Critically, it utilizes hydrogeneration, allowing the battery to recharge while under sail, maximizing range sustainably. Weighing just 20.6 kg, the Spirit 2 is a compact, eco-friendly solution for dinghies and day cruisers, offering silent, high-performance power.

GPS Under The Surface: SeaNXT’s Elite Tech That Elevates Dive Missions

SeaNXT presented its Elite RS Underwater Scooter at ICE 2025, confirming its status as a high-performance explorer. Made with full carbon fiber and delivering 700N thrust for a top speed of 21 kph, the scooter redefines aquatic transit. Critically, it integrates the first-ever offline map navigation system for real-time GPS tracking. Safety is assured with a fireproof aluminum transport case, a world first for this segment.

Plug & Play Performance: The Engineering Feat That Changes Electric Boating

MOLABO crashed METSTRADE 2025 with the ARIES R50, the world’s most powerful 48 V electric outboard, showcasing at Stand 03.243. This 50 kW propulsion system is a true Plug & Play solution, engineered to the highest functional safety standards (IEC 61508). Its modular battery system (Mastervolt/Victron) guarantees extended range and longevity, defining a new, high-performance era for tenders and smaller vessels while achieving a staggering 94% drive efficiency.

The All-Electric Ship: The 180° Steering Solution That Redefines Maneuverability

RAD Propulsion just launched the RAD 120, a 120 kW electric drive system designed for high-thrust applications, debuting at METSTRADE 2025. Operating on a high 350-450V and compatible with automotive fast charging, the system is designed for operational flexibility and simplicity. With integrated 180° steering and autonomy readiness, the RAD 120 is delivering the scalable performance and zero-emission capability that commercial and leisure builders need today.

Beyond Propane: The Digital Grill That Gives Chefs Total Control at Sea

Kenyon’s Signature Electric Grill is where precision cooking meets sophisticated design. This isn’t just a grill; it’s a high-performance, 3000W statement piece, reaching over 550°F for perfect searing. UL approved for indoor/outdoor yacht use, its IntelliKEN Touch™ control ensures precision to within +/-10°F. Custom lid options—including Carbon Fiber—and a rotating LED handle confirm that for luxury yachting, every detail of the culinary experience matters.
